A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S Benchmark, Test and specs

Last updated:
The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S is a 8 core processor. It can handle 16 threads simultaneously and was introduced in Q1/2022. The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S is based on the 5. generation of the AMD Ryzen 9 series and requires a mainboard with the socket FP7. The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S scores 1,651 points with one CPU core in the Geekbench 5 benchmark. When using all CPU cores, the result is 10,230 points.

CPU Cores and Base Frequency

The 8 CPU cores of the A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S clock with 3.30 GHz (5.00 GHz). The number of CPU cores and the clock frequency of the processor are largely responsible for the overall performance.

Internal Graphics

With the AMD Radeon 680M, the A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S has an build in graphic solution. It has 12 SM processors, which have a total of 768 texture shaders. The iGPU not only enables games, but also significantly accelerates video playback.

Memory & PCIe

The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S supports up to 64 GB memory in up to 2 (Dual Channel) memory channels. This results in a maximum memory bandwidth of 76.8 GB/s.

Thermal Management

With the TDP, the processor manufacturer specifies the cooling solution required for the processor. The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S has a TDP of 35 W.

Technical details

The AMD Ryzen 9 6980HS has a 20.00 MB large cache. The processor is manufactured in 6 nm. Modern production increases the efficiency of the processor.
